How to design targeted micro-practice sessions that focus on clutch scenarios and high-leverage decision-making drills.
This evergreen guide outlines practical micro-practices tailored for mobile esports players, emphasizing clutch moments, split-second choices, and deliberate progression to elevate decision-making under pressure.

In competitive mobile gaming, the margin between victory and defeat often narrows to a few critical moments. Clutch scenarios test not only mechanical skill but also composure, timing, and strategic awareness under limited resources. A structured approach to micro-practice helps players rehearse these moments with repetition and measurable feedback. By isolating high-leverage decisions—where a single accurate action changes the outcome—you create a training loop that rewards precision and anticipation. The framework outlined here blends scenario design, skill separation, and cognitive drills to cultivate consistent clutch performance across multiple game types, from battleground skirmishes to last-second objective plays. The aim is to convert pressure responses into repeatable habits.
Effective micro-practice begins with clear objectives that map directly to in-game leverage. Start by cataloging clutch situations common in your preferred titles: high-stakes rotations, contested objective fights, and multi-kill potentials during late-game phases. For each scenario, define the decision points that carry the most weight: when to engage, disengage, or rotate, and which teammates to support. Next, measure baseline performance using repeatable metrics such as reaction time, accuracy under pressure, and decision latency. Design drills that incrementally raise difficulty: reduce information available to simulate surprise, introduce time constraints, and require adaptive strategies as opponents vary. This deliberate pacing builds confidence in critical moments.
Structuring progressive, bite-sized practice blocks
The first pillar of a resilient practice plan is scenario modularization. Break each clutch moment into its core components: input execution, information gathering, risk assessment, and final action. Create a library of micro-scenarios that mirror real-game cue patterns, such as a sudden enemy ingress from an alley or a contested objective mere seconds before the clock expires. Players cycle through these modules with a fixed sequence, ensuring consistency while focusing on the cognitive load of each stage. The modular approach also makes it easier to tailor drills to individual weaknesses, whether it’s early-game positioning, mid-fight decision timing, or endgame resource management. Regular rotation prevents stagnation and enlarges the skill envelope.

The second pillar centers on decision-making tempo. In clutch drills, speed is valuable but precision remains paramount. Develop a tempo ladder: slow, controlled pace for initial reads, moderate speed for mid-phase exchanges, and rapid bursts when urgency spikes. Use a countdown mechanic or a visible timer to cue shifts in pace, training players to align their actions with evolving game states. To sharpen anticipation, pair these drills with predictive cues drawn from opponents’ patterns—typical rotations, common fakes, or resource grabs. Practitioners learn to commit to a choice at the right moment rather than hesitating in the heat of battle. Balanced tempo reduces mishaps under pressure.
Integrating cognitive and mechanical drills for reliability
The third pillar emphasizes cognitive resilience. Clutch situations demand focus, emotional control, and the ability to switch strategies on the fly. Integrate mental fatigue elements into drills: impose brief, intense sequences that test concentration immediately after a demanding engagement. Debrief afterward to identify whether stress influenced perception, timing, or risk tolerance. Remediation should address both technical and psychological components—refining aim in noisy environments while reinforcing calm breathing or brief micro-pauses before critical actions. By normalizing brief mental resets within practice, players learn to preserve sharpness during late-game pressure, mirroring what occurs in actual matches when every choice matters.

Equally important is environmental fidelity. Use a consistent training map, similar audio cues, and familiar UI thresholds to replicate in-game rhythm without introducing new hurdles. However, occasionally inject controlled variations to simulate real-world unpredictability: altered spawn timings, swapped objective priorities, or unexpected flank routes. These perturbations teach adaptability while maintaining a reliable baseline for measurement. Keep the practice space distraction-free but not monotone; a predictable loop guarded by small, purposeful changes keeps engagement high and accelerates skill transfer. The goal is to build robust decision-making that transfers across multiple maps and modes.
Design principles for scalable, repeatable micro-sessions
The fourth pillar concerns feedback loops. After each micro-session, capture both objective metrics and subjective reflections. Objective data includes decision latency, hit rate under pressure, and the frequency of successful clutch outcomes. Subjective notes should cover confidence, perceived difficulty, and any recurring mistakes. An efficient review process involves short, targeted analyses: what worked, what didn’t, and what to adjust next time. Use video playback to correlate in-game events with actions, focusing on moments immediately preceding successful auras of control or catastrophic errors. The cadence of review is crucial—too frequent reviews stall momentum, too sparse reviews miss evolving patterns.
To maximize retention, couple practice with deliberate repetition. Repetition should avoid mindless repetition; instead, sequence drills so that each cycle reinforces a specific decision rule. For example, practice a rotation pattern until choosing the correct anchor position becomes automatic, then deliberately introduce a counter-reading from the opponent’s perspective. The cognitive loop—observe, interpret, decide, act, review—should become almost reflexive in high-stake moments. Track improvements not just in micro-tacts but in overall game sense, such as anticipating flanks or timing a disengage at the edge of a fight. This layered repetition cements reliability where it matters most.

A practical blueprint for day-to-day execution rests on a simple cadence: warm-up, theory-light practice, scenario drills, then cooldown reflection. Begin with a 5- to 10-minute warm-up that reinforces fundamental mechanics under varied conditions. Move into 15 minutes of theory-lite practice where you test crisp decision rules without overloading cognitive load. Reserve 15 to 20 minutes for scenario drills that target a chosen clutch theme, and finish with a short, reflective cooldown to consolidate learning. This rhythm keeps sessions digestible, measurable, and sustainable across weeks of training. Consistency is the bridge from isolated success to reproducible performance in tournaments or ladders.
When tailoring micro-practices for your squad, shared language matters. Develop a concise glossary of clutch cues, callouts, and decision trees that every member references during drills and matches. Use short, sharp phrases to reduce cognitive overhead during critical moments, and standardize signals for engaging, retreating, or sealing a play. Periodically rotate who leads the drills to inoculate the team against stagnation and to surface unseen insights from different perspectives. Regular group reflection sessions help align mental models, ensuring the team collectively navigates pressure with coherent, high-leverage choices rather than individual heroics.
Beyond the individual, you can foster a culture of high-leverage practice by linking drills to tangible outcomes. Tie micro-sessions to performance dashboards that highlight clutch win rate, decision accuracy, and adaptation speed. Celebrate incremental improvements, especially when a player demonstrates improved composure or refined risk assessment during late-game exchanges. Encourage players to share their personal notes and strategies, which strengthens collective learning. The best teams systematize their practice so that the hardest moments become second nature. Over time, the organization grows more predictable under pressure, and the entire roster benefits from elevated clutch capability.
In sum, designing targeted micro-practice sessions requires clarity of purpose, disciplined progression, and thoughtful measurement. Begin by identifying critical clutch moments, decompose them into decision points, and build modular drills that escalate in difficulty. Add cognitive resilience, stable environment cues, and structured feedback to accelerate transfer from practice to play. Balance speed with precision, and scale drills to cover multiple game variants without losing focus on core leverage actions. Finally, cultivate a shared language and routine that sustains motivation and aligns the team around clutch excellence. With deliberate, ongoing micro-practice, mobile players can reliably convert pressure into peak performance when the game hinges on a single decisive moment.
